Ghana Football Association (GFA) President Kurt Okraku has extended heartfelt support to Black Stars midfielder Francis Abu following his serious injury against Japan in the Kirin Challenge Cup.
The 24-year-old left the pitch on a stretcher in the second half after suffering a broken leg, leaving fans and teammates concerned. Reacting on Facebook, Okraku wished Abu a swift recovery, expressing confidence that the midfielder would return stronger.
“Speedy recovery, son!!! Ghana is with u. You will be back stronger and better,” Okraku wrote. He also thanked medical teams from Toulouse FC and Japan for their support in managing the injury.
Abu has since been recalled by Toulouse FC and will travel to France for further assessment.
